The Responsibilities of a Medical Assistant

medical assistant with Bradley Beach NJ nursing home patientThe role of a medical assistant can be varied as well as challenging. Primarily their role is to make sure that the Bradley Beach NJ hospitals, clinics and other medical care centers where they work run successfully. Depending on the size or type of facility, they can be more of a clinical assistant, an administrative assistant, or in smaller facilities both. They are tasked with giving direct assistance to the nurses, doctors and other health professionals but can also be found working at the front desk or in an office. A few of the possible duties of a medical assistant include:

  • Filling out insurance forms and submitting claims
  • Scheduling and verifying appointments
  • Weighing and taking patients vital signs
  • Taking blood and other tissue and fluid samples
  • Preparing rooms and instruments for physicians
  • Giving basic support during examinations and procedures

Even though medical assistants may perform almost any duty they are authorized to under New Jersey law, some opt to specialize in a specific area and attain certification. Two of the options offered are for the Certified Clinical Medical Assistant (CCMA) and the Certified Medical Administrative Assistant (CMAA) made available by the National Healthcareer Association (NHA).

Medical Assistant Courses

Unlike many other healthcare practitioners, medical assistants are not mandated to become licensed, certified, or to earn a college degree. However, a number of Bradley Beach NJ health care employers would rather hire graduates of an accredited medical assistant training program (more on accreditation later ) that have earned certification. There are essentially two choices offered for a formal education. The first and shortest way to becoming a medical assistant is to acquire a diploma or a certificate. These programs usually take about one year to complete, some as little as six to nine months. They are created to teach the basics of medical assisting and prepare graduates for entry level positions. The second option is to earn an Associate Degree, which are normally two year programs provided at community and junior colleges together with technical and vocational schools. They are more extensive in design than the diploma or certificate programs, and include liberal arts courses in addition to the medical assistant training. They often have a clinical element requiring an internship with a local healthcare practice. Associate Degrees are routinely a pre-requisite for and credits can be applied to a 4 year Bachelor’s Degree in Medical Assistant Studies or a similar field.

Online Medical Assistant Colleges

woman attending medical assistant school online in Bradley Beach NJThere are numerous accredited medical assistant programs accessible online as well. They are an excellent choice for those who might not have the time to go to classes on campus but could work them in if attended at home. This is an especially good solution for students who continue to work full-time while pursuing their degree or certificate. As an extra benefit, some online programs have lower tuitions than the more conventional on campus alternatives. Supplemental costs including those for textbooks, commuting and school supplies may be lessened as well. But remember that any requirements for practical training or internships must still be fulfilled, but they can often be performed in Bradley Beach NJ area medical care facilities. If you can earn a degree without the formal structure of participating in supervised classes on-campus, then this mode of receiving your training may be the best option for you. With the online lessons and the clinical training, everything necessary to achieve proficiency to perform as a medical assistant is provided.

Certification Programs for Medical Assistants

As earlier stated, becoming certified is not a legal mandate, but is a good option for those who wish to boost their careers. It will not only help in attaining a job after graduation, but it may also enhance preliminary salary negotiations. A number of potential Bradley Beach NJ medical employers just will not hire a medical assistant that has not received certification or accredited formal training. The most popular and arguably the most respected certification is the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) provided by the American Association of Medical Assistants (AAMA). In order to apply for the CMA examination, a candidate must have graduated or will graduate within 30 days from an accredited medical assistant program. Alternative certifications are available also, such as the CCMA and the CMAA that we previously mentioned which are offered by the NHA.

Is the Medical Assistant School Accredited? There are many good reasons to make certain that the school you enroll in is accredited. First, accreditation helps guarantee that the education you receive will be both extensive and of the highest quality. Second, if you intend to become certified, you need to complete an accredited program. Two of the acknowledged organizations for accreditation are the Accrediting Bureau of Health Education Schools (ABHES) and the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P). If your school is not accredited by either of these agencies, you will not be allowed to take the CMA exam. Additionally, if you anticipate obtaining a student loan or financial assistance, they are frequently not available for non-accredited programs. And finally, as mentioned previously, a number of potential Bradley Beach NJ employers will not employ a medical assistant who has not graduated from an accredited program.

What is the Program’s Passing Rate? The majority of accredited medical assistant colleges create their programs to prep students to pass one or more certification exams. First, you must find out which of the certifications the programs you are reviewing are preparing their students to take. If you are planning on taking the CMA for example, then of course you will need to choose a program focused on that certification. Second, find out what the program’s passage rate is for the certification and compare it to the national average. This is just one of the ways to help evaluate the quality of a college’s program. Obviously schools with lower rates are ones that you will want to avoid.

Bradley Beach, New Jersey

Bradley Beach is a borough in Monmouth County, New Jersey, United States. As of the 2010 United States Census, the borough's population was 4,298,[9][10][11] reflecting a decline of 495 (-10.3%) from the 4,793 counted in the 2000 Census, which had in turn increased by 318 (+7.1%) from the 4,475 counted in the 1990 Census.[20] The summer population can reach 30,000.[21][22]

Bradley Beach was named for James A. Bradley, the developer responsible for the creation of the Bradley Beach and Asbury Park.[23][24] In 1871, William B. Bradner, with James A. Bradley as an investor, acquired 54 acres (22 ha) of land north of Avon-by-the-Sea, and south of Ocean Grove.[25] At the time the area where they had purchased their land was known informally as Ocean Park and was part of Ocean Township and later became part of Neptune Township.[26]

Citizens appealed to the New Jersey Legislature for a referendum to separate Bradley Beach from Neptune Township, and on March 13, 1893, Bradley Beach was incorporated, based on the results of a referendum held on March 6, 1893. The borough's incorporation was confirmed on March 13, 1925.[27]
